Nevada’s Democratic Party has announced new paper-based balloting for its early vote starting Saturday.

The party, which dumped its original plan to have people cast early caucus votes with an app downloaded on iPads, is working to simplify the process and build in “additional redundancies” that minimize errors, according to a memo from executive director Alana Mounce released Tuesday. Voters will then fill out paper ballots ranking their top choices for the Democratic presidential nominee. Paper ballots will be collected and taken to processing hubs, where they’ll be scanned to read results.
